The Fields Medal is a prize regarded as the top award in the field of mathematics worldwide. It is awarded to two, three, or four mathematicians under 40 years of age at the International Congress of the International Mathematical Union (IMU), a meeting that takes place every four years. The primary resolution source for this market will be official information from the IMU (https://www.mathunion.org/imu-awards/fields-medal), however other credible reporting may be used.Hong Wang has emerged as the clear frontrunner for the 2026 Fields Medal after sweeping two major precursor honors in April, including the Breakthrough Prize and Clay Research Award, on the strength of her resolution of the long-standing three-dimensional Kakeya conjecture. Traders are pricing in strong momentum from this late-cycle surge, which echoes historical patterns where decisive breakthroughs in geometric measure theory have propelled under-40 mathematicians to the top at the International Congress of Mathematicians. Jacob Tsimerman and Jack Thorne remain credible contenders with their own landmark results in number theory and arithmetic geometry, yet Wang’s recent sweep has shifted the narrative toward her as the consensus favorite heading into the July ceremony.
